Dubai
Souvenir Phones
phone shops
Suma Building Materials, Industrial Area Industrial Area 15 Sharjah United Arab Emirates
Bab Al Saad AC unit fix and cont HVAC INDUSTRY, Industrial Area Al Nahdha Sharjah United Arab Emirates
Flamingo Furniture Factory LLC, 1st floor Street 27 Sharjah United Arab Emirates
M A GAFUR FOR GENERATOR WORKSHOP, 9G94GR9 Musaffah M10 Abu Dhabi United Arab Emirates
Souvenir Phones, Omar bin Khattab Rd Al baraha Mobile Market Deira Al Baraha
+97142731910